Seven Steps To Enhance Your Child's IQ
IQ tests check seven abilities of a child. They are – language, information, memory, math, spatial, thinking and fine – monitoring skills.
Every individual has all these seven abilities but IQ tests only helps to enhance them and regular practice makes you best at them. These abilities help in regular life, not only in the academics of your child but also in the day to day work.
Here are seven steps to enhance your child's IQ -
1.Language – Ask your child to read aloud and correct his pronunciations. This will make him perfect in his language skills. Talk to him and let his answer. Generally, a child speaks three languages, one is his mother tongue and two he learns in school. Mother tongue comes naturally but the other two needs to be worked on. Talk to him in one language at a time.
2.Information – Encourage the child to read. Reading is the best way to gain knowledge. His book be more of picture stories. It is a known fact that pictures influence brain more than printed words. Shapes, sizes, capital letter etc, will be clear to him when he brushes through them everyday.
3.Memory – He needs to remember what he learns. To remember is sometimes a tough task specially for children who have just started going to school. To enhance his memory, tell him tales. After you finish, ask him to narrate the story back to you. He is sure to miss on a few points but with regular practice he will remember. Make the tales small.
4.Math – No matter how much we hate it, it is the best brain work out. If you ask him to do math problems, he will surely loose interest. So, keep it playful. Ask him to count stairs, birds, plates etc.
5.Spatial – Give him puzzles to solve. Give him enough time and let it be a challenge. Puzzle solving is the best way to unwind his thinking and problem solving ability.
6.Thinking – Don't solve all this problems and doubts. Let him thinking and come up with answers. If he cannot get the ball from under the bed, let him think of ways to get it out. This will enhance his thinking and problem solving abilities.
7.Fine-Monitoring – He needs to monitor his hands and eyes. Allow him to dress up for school, tie his shoes, paint pictures using colour paints etc. These may sound easy but for a five year old is difficult but he will learn.
Such IQ tests are a great way to train your child towards a better intelligent level. Parents need to make sure that the IQ tests should not boring. If the child is not interested in the test, he might never want to take it again.
